CHICAGO — Five parked cars caught fire on the fourth-floor of a parking garage in Chicago’s Rogers Park neighborhood.

Fire crews responded to reports of cars exploding in a parking garage on the 7300 block of N. Sheridan.

Chicago Fire Department Commander Frank Velez says one parked car caught fire and then spread to the other four cars. He doesn’t believe the fire to be anything suspicious.

No injuries were reported.

The Chicago Fire Department is investigating.
